summaryrefslogtreecommitdiffstats
path: root/meta-agl-ic-container/dynamic-layers/meta-selinux/recipes-security
diff options
context:
space:
mode:
authorScott Murray <scott.murray@konsulko.com>2024-05-08 14:51:32 -0400
committerScott Murray <scott.murray@konsulko.com>2024-05-08 15:05:58 -0400
commitc7c181b3986803e49844e1e371643b6545e8681e (patch)
tree4e7344ed4201403d05b6674d1ea0a2b4088b5b18 /meta-agl-ic-container/dynamic-layers/meta-selinux/recipes-security
parentdff743a39f2fec97f604406a04fba675c791bff6 (diff)
meta-agl-ic-container: fix packagegroup-agl-core-selinux-guest
packagegroup-agl-core-selinux-guest now triggers a packaging QA check due to it being marked as allarch and pulling in libraries that get renamed by the Debian library renaming logic used by upstream. To fix, follow what is done by the similar packagegroups in meta-selinux and not use packagegroup.bbclass. Bug-AGL: SPEC-5123 Change-Id: I1391977d5db3aad3d4e87ff8d043a3bb26b7074a Signed-off-by: Scott Murray <scott.murray@konsulko.com>
Diffstat (limited to 'meta-agl-ic-container/dynamic-layers/meta-selinux/recipes-security')
-rw-r--r--meta-agl-ic-container/dynamic-layers/meta-selinux/recipes-security/packagegroups/packagegroup-agl-core-selinux-guest.bb4
1 files changed, 3 insertions, 1 deletions
diff --git a/meta-agl-ic-container/dynamic-layers/meta-selinux/recipes-security/packagegroups/packagegroup-agl-core-selinux-guest.bb b/meta-agl-ic-container/dynamic-layers/meta-selinux/recipes-security/packagegroups/packagegroup-agl-core-selinux-guest.bb
index d58d9013..dd060283 100644
--- a/meta-agl-ic-container/dynamic-layers/meta-selinux/recipes-security/packagegroups/packagegroup-agl-core-selinux-guest.bb
+++ b/meta-agl-ic-container/dynamic-layers/meta-selinux/recipes-security/packagegroups/packagegroup-agl-core-selinux-guest.bb
@@ -2,7 +2,7 @@ SUMMARY = "SELinux packages for container guest"
DESCRIPTION = "SELinux packages required for AGL"
LICENSE = "MIT"
-inherit packagegroup features_check
+inherit features_check
REQUIRED_DISTRO_FEATURES = "selinux"
@@ -10,6 +10,8 @@ PACKAGES = " \
packagegroup-agl-core-selinux-guest \
"
+ALLOW_EMPTY:${PN} = "1"
+
# The packagegroup-agl-core-selinux is including auditd.
# But it shall run in host, shall not run in guest.
# This package group remove from host only package from packagegroup-agl-core-selinux